Generally, it requires fewer steps, and cheap raw materials. 345637-71-0, name is 2-(5-Methyl-3-(trifluoromethyl)-1H-pyrazol-1-yl)acetic acid, A new synthetic method of this compound is introduced below., <a href=\"https:\/\/www.ambeed.com\/products\/345637-71-0.html\">Product Details of 345637-71-0<\/a><\/p>\n<p>Step F: Preparation of N-methyl-2-[1-[[5-methyl-3-(trifluoromethyl)-1H-pyrazol-1-yl3acetyl]-4-piperidinyl]-N-[(1R)-1-phenylpropyl]-4-oxazolecarboxamide. 1,1-Dimethylethyl 4-[4-[[methyl[(1R)-1-phenylpropyl]amino]carbonyl]-2-oxazolyl]-1-piperidinecarboxylate (i.e. the product of Example 7, Step E) (209 mg, 0.49 mmol) was dissolved in 3 mL of a mixture of dichloromethane and methanol (1:1), and 1.23 mL (4.9 mmol) of 1 N HCl in dioxane was added. The reaction mixture was stirred at room temperature for 3 h. The solvents were evaporated under reduced pressure, and the residue was dissolved in 5 mL methanol and concentrated under reduced pressure (this procedure was repeated 3 times) to give the amine hydrochloride. To a solution of 5-methyl-3-(trifluoromethyl)-(1H)-pyrazole-1-acetic acid (89.5 mg, 0.43 mmol) and triethylamine (87 mg, 0.86 mmol) in 2 mL of dry acetonitrile was added a suspension of 0-benzotriazol-1-yl-N,N,N&#8217;,N&#8217;-tetramethyluronium hexafluorophosphate (178.25 mg. 0.47 mmol) in 2 mL acetonitrile and then a mixture of 140 mg (0.43 mmol) of the amine hydrochloride in 2 mL acetonitrile. The resulting mixture was stirred at room temperature for 3 h and concentrated under reduced pressure. The residue was purified by silica gel chromatography using 25-75 % of ethyl acetate in hexanes to give 84 mg of the title product, a compound of the present invention as an oil.1H NMR (CDCl3) delta 0.90-1.04 (m, 3H), 1.71-1.89 (m, 2H), 1.90-2.19 (m, 4H), 2.28-2.35 (m, 3H), 2.72 (s, 2H), 3.00-3.2 (m, 3H), 3.30-3.36 (t, IH), 3.87-4.35 (m, 2H), 4.98 (s, 2H), 5.92- 6.12 (m, IH), 6.3 (s, IH), 7.25-7.4 (m, 5H), 8.08-8.15 (br s, IH).<\/p>\n<p>The synthetic route of 345637-71-0 has been constantly updated, and we look forward to future research findings.<\/p>\n","protected":false},"excerpt":{"rendered":"<p>The synthetic route of 345637-71-0 has been constantly updated, and we look forward to future research findings.<\/p>\n","protected":false},"author":8,"featured_media":0,"comment_status":"closed","ping_status":"open","sticky":false,"template":"","format":"standard","meta":{"footnotes":""},"categories":[329,131],"tags":[127],"class_list":["post-3824","post","type-post","status-publish","format-standard","hentry","category-345637-71-0","category-pyrazoles-derivatives","tag-m-w200-300"],"yoast_head":"<!-- This site is optimized with the Yoast SEO plugin v24.9 - https:\/\/yoast.com\/wordpress\/plugins\/seo\/ -->\n<title>New downstream synthetic route of 2-(5-Methyl-3-(trifluoromethyl)-1H-pyrazol-1-yl)acetic acid<\/title>\n<meta name=\"description\" content=\"Researchers who often do experiments know that organic synthesis is a process of preparing more complex target molecules from simple raw materials through one or more chemical reactions.
